Details
- 
						AboutVeteran developer who started out with a ZX81.
- 
						SkillsAppcelerator Titanium SDK, iOS, Android, JavaScript, PHP, SQL and loads of other stuff.
- 
						LocationCambridge, UK
- 
						Website
Joined devRant on 11/24/2016
			Join devRant
Do all the things like
				++ or -- rants, post your own rants, comment on others' rants and build your customized dev avatar
				Sign Up
			Pipeless API
 
				From the creators of devRant, Pipeless lets you power real-time personalized recommendations and activity feeds using a simple API
				Learn More
			
- 
				    
				    Everyone is posting jokes about GitLab recent incident and how the guys responsible for that must be feeling right now.
 Shit happens, sometimes it's you accidentally deleting a branch on your repo and turning that into a major crisis, sometimes is a huge mistake that impacts not only the whole company business, but also it's clients work.
 
 This situation reminds me of a famous quote from Thomas J. Watson (ex lBM CEO):
 
 "Recently, I was asked if I was going to fire an employee who made a mistake that cost the company $600,000. No, I replied, I just spent $600,000 training him. Why would I want somebody to hire his experience"
 
 Those guys at GitLab have probably learned one of the most expensive lessons in IT world and I really wish them to come up with a solution that not only fixes this case, but that helps them preventing future occurrences.6
- 
				    
				    My dream project is to work on a Hollywood grade raytracing engine (Pixar Renderman, Disney Hyperion,...) I have done some hobby grade ones like to produce the image here 6 6
- 
				    
				    Boss: Logo needs to be more grey. Touch it up in photoshop.
 
 Me: .logo {opacity: 0.6;}
 
 Boss: perfect!5
- 
				    
				    Then there's that awkward moment when variable "count" doesn't work because I called it "cunt" later on.6
- 
				    
				    I wish we could branch out our lives like in git. Just fork at critical decision points, try out both/ multiple outcomes simultaneously, then reconcile and merge back into master.9
- 
				    
				    The team spirit in our team has improved over the past 1 month with this etiquette..
 *walk up to team member
 *no greetings
 Just say " bring yourself back online"
 Watch them light up..share those ten Westworld seconds..ask for what you need
 ..and the hell back to your desk
 ..cheers
- 
				    
				    So I need to create a nice new web app. Let's look at some cool JS frameworks that I can work with.
 
 *5 mins later* Hm, Angular sounds good, is there any good competitor?
 
 *5 mins later* Wow, React sounds awesome as well. Let me learn it.
 
 Google search result:
 
 "Planning to use react? Check out Vue JS first"
 
 *5 mins later* Ok so vue seems faster than React and much easier to learn. Let me see if Vue is the final choice.
 
 Google search result:
 
 "Angular VS Knockout VS Ember VS React VS Mithril VS Mercury VS Ractive VS Vue VS Riot"
 
 Nope, fuck it65
- 
				    
				    I started when I was about 7 years old. My dad was an entrepreneur and had a programmer working for him who was coding in the Commodore VIC20. That man gave me some books and since then I was hooked. Started my professional career when I was 16 (now 37), all self taught and got a very solid education as well throughout the years after 16 untill now. I just can't stop loving it.
- 
				    
				    Woke up this morning with a fuck this shit mood. I need to write test specs for a system I don't know shit about, and it seems no one who work with this system wants to talk to me, so I gave up and started devranting and reading a game dev book. Fuck this shitty job.2
- 
				    
				    I used to get annoyed when my dad(65+ years old) had a simple computer "problem" like copy and paste that I needed to help with.
 
 But then I remembered he showed me how to use a spoon and not shit myself so I guess it all evens out13
- 
				    
				    The magic number it took me forever to remember is 768px for media includes. What's your magic number?8

 
		
		
	















